Day 3. Bosphorus Cruise

We got on the Bosphorus cruise tour. It was disorganized, but we had a good time visiting Pierre Lotti viewpoint, the Dolmabahçe Palace, and Sultanahmet Square to see the sunset.

Day 4. Suleiman, Beyoglu Mosque and Grand Bazaar

We shopped at the Grand Bazaar and Beyoglu area. We also went to Süleymaniye Cami and walked along Istikal Avenue. If you want to travel via cab ride, ask how much they charge you to your destination.

Day 5. Spice Bazaar and Asian Side

We bought some spices at the Egyptian Bazaar or Spice Bazaar and had a great walk along Kiz Kulesi. You will see bars and people fishing in this area.

Day 6. Departure to Cappadocia

We arrived at Mustafapaşa and checked in at the Vera Konak hotel. Then, we enjoyed a morning photo safari and had lunch in Ürgüp. To relax, we went for another round of Hammam.

Day 7. Ballooning over Cappadocia

We went on a hot air balloon ride that cost around 180€ and 250€ per person. The pick-up is around 5 am. Only 150 balloons go into the sky a day.

Day 8. Visit the Cave Cities

We visited places that created handmade carpets, and we could see the silk cocoons! Don't miss out on staying at Cappadocia Inn and experience staying inside cave rooms.
